S H Kelkar & Company Ltd, a key player in the Specialty Chemicals sector, has experienced a notable shift in its technical momentum, signalling increased bearishness across multiple timeframes. The company’s stock price has declined by 2.09% on 26 Feb 2026, closing at ₹150.10, reflecting a broader deterioration in technical indicators and a downgrade in its MarketsMojo Mojo Grade to Strong Sell.

Technical Momentum Shifts to Bearish Territory

The technical landscape for S H Kelkar & Company Ltd has shifted from mildly bearish to outright bearish, underscoring growing downside pressure. The Moving Average Convergence Divergence (MACD) indicator, a key momentum oscillator, remains bearish on both weekly and monthly charts, signalling sustained negative momentum. This is compounded by the daily moving averages which also reflect a bearish trend, indicating that short-term price action is aligned with the longer-term downtrend.

Meanwhile, the Relative Strength Index (RSI) on weekly and monthly timeframes shows no clear signal, hovering in neutral zones without indicating oversold or overbought conditions. This suggests that while momentum is negative, the stock is not yet in an extreme technical state, leaving room for further downside or consolidation.

Bollinger Bands and Other Indicators Confirm Downtrend

Bollinger Bands, which measure volatility and price levels relative to moving averages, are signalling bearishness on the weekly chart and mildly bearish conditions monthly. The stock price has been trading near the lower band on the weekly scale, indicating selling pressure and potential continuation of the downtrend. The Know Sure Thing (KST) indicator presents a mixed picture: mildly bullish on the weekly timeframe but mildly bearish monthly, reflecting short-term attempts at recovery overshadowed by longer-term weakness.

Dow Theory assessments align with this view, showing a mildly bearish trend weekly and no clear trend monthly, highlighting uncertainty but a prevailing negative bias. On-Balance Volume (OBV) is neutral weekly but mildly bullish monthly, suggesting that while volume trends do not strongly support the price decline in the short term, there is some accumulation over the longer horizon.

Price Performance and Market Context

From a price perspective, S H Kelkar & Company Ltd’s current price of ₹150.10 is significantly below its 52-week high of ₹275.20, marking a steep decline of approximately 45.5%. The 52-week low stands at ₹135.35, indicating the stock is closer to its lower range, which may act as a support level in the near term.

Comparing returns with the broader Sensex index reveals underperformance across most periods. Over the past week, the stock has fallen 8.56% compared to a 1.74% decline in the Sensex. Year-to-date, the stock is down 16.17%, while the Sensex has declined by 3.46%. Over one year, the stock has lost 14.79%, contrasting with the Sensex’s 10.29% gain. Even over longer horizons such as five and ten years, S H Kelkar & Company Ltd has lagged significantly, with a 10-year return of -36.40% versus the Sensex’s robust 258.10% gain.
